Stay Lean and Stay Healthy


Any reputable weight loss specialist will confirm to you that even losing the smallest amount of weight will go a long way toward improving a person's health. It is an open secret that obesity is actually associated with a huge number of diseases such as cancer, diabetes, and cardiovascular diseases. Medically, taking your body mass index (BMI) is the best way to evaluate your body fat levels. Doctors today are looking at a person's waist circumference because the weight gain carried around the stomach has the greatest negative impact on a person's health. 

Reaching and maintaining a healthy weight level is important for someone's overall health; being obese or overweight puts individuals at a higher risk of getting serious diseases such a type 2 diabetes, high blood pressure, heart diseases, gallstones and several respiratory diseases as well as a few cancers; in addition to that, there is a great relationship between a person's BMI and this risk with a higher BMI-increasing the likelihood of developing the conditions. There are even studies that have shown a link between body weight and depression; more notably was the relationship that was found between body weight and lifespan with excess weight in many cases reducing a person's lifespan. There are many things that affect a person's weight and they will include their family history and genetics, the environment, metabolisms and their habits and behavior. There are simple tips that one can follow for a sustainable medically assisted weight loss program:

Follow a healthy eating plan: According to research, a balanced diet that is made of plenty of lean proteins, fruits and vegetables, as well as whole grains, is the best way to lose weight and keep it off; one needs to reduce their daily calorie intake by 500 calories for any weight loss in San Diego program.  

Watch your portion sizes: The ability to balance energy is perhaps the most important way to maintain proper body weight. It is important to balance a number of calories or energy you get from food and drinks with a number of physical activities and exercises you get involved in as well as basic things like digestion and breathing.
